🌴 Discover Santa Catalina, Ilocos Sur

Nestled along the western coast of Luzon, Santa Catalina in Ilocos Sur, Philippines is a vibrant municipality that offers a perfect blend of cultural heritage, natural beauty, and local charm. This tranquil town might not make every tourist’s radar, but that’s exactly what makes it special, a peaceful destination waiting to be discovered.

📍 Where Tradition Meets Tranquility

Located just beside the historic city of Vigan, Santa Catalina is often referred to as its quieter sister. While Vigan boasts Spanish colonial architecture, Santa Catalina embraces a more laid-back atmosphere filled with lush farmland, rustic scenery, and warm Ilocano hospitality.

🎭 Culture and Language

Santa Catalina is deeply rooted in Ilocano culture. Locals primarily speak Ilocano, although Filipino and English are widely understood. The townspeople take pride in their tight-knit community, strong work ethic, and religious traditions, making festivals and holidays a special treat for visitors.

🍲 Food That Warms the Soul

The cuisine here is a foodie’s delight. Must-try dishes include:

  • Pinakbet (vegetable stew with bagoong)
  • Bagnet (crispy deep-fried pork belly)
  • Longganisa Ilocano (garlic-rich native sausage)
  • Fresh produce and homemade delicacies fill the town’s markets, offering a true taste of the Ilocos region.
🎉 Festivals and Celebrations

Santa Catalina celebrates the Virgen Milagrosa Festival every April, a colorful and spiritually rich event featuring:

  • Fluvial parades
  • Cultural dances
  • Street pageants
    It’s a great time to witness local devotion, creativity, and community spirit.
